1. What is the purpose of a paper presentation?

A paper presentation is a formal way of sharing research or ideas with an audience. It allows for the dissemination of knowledge, promotes discussion and critical thinking, and can lead to further research or advancements in a particular field.

2. How do you choose a topic for a paper presentation?

The first step in choosing a topic for a paper presentation is to identify your research interests and areas of expertise. You can also consider current events, gaps in existing research, or emerging trends in your field. It is important to choose a topic that is relevant and interesting to both you and your audience.

3. What is the typical structure of a paper presentation?

The typical structure of a paper presentation includes an introduction, background information, methodology, results, discussion, and conclusion. The introduction should provide an overview of the topic and its significance. The background information should provide context and relevant literature. The methodology should explain the research methods used. The results should present the findings of the research. The discussion should interpret the results and their implications. The conclusion should summarize the main points and provide future directions.

4. How do you make a paper presentation engaging?

To make a paper presentation engaging, it is important to use visual aids such as graphs, charts, and images to supplement your verbal presentation. You can also use interactive activities or ask thought-provoking questions to engage the audience. It is also helpful to use a confident and enthusiastic tone while presenting.

5. What are some tips for delivering a successful paper presentation?

Some tips for delivering a successful paper presentation include practicing beforehand, knowing your audience, using clear and concise language, and maintaining eye contact. It is also important to stay organized, stick to your allotted time, and be open to questions and feedback from the audience.
